Discontinued Chanel Fragrances: A Collector's Paradise

The allure of a discontinued Chanel fragrance is undeniable. These elusive scents, often withdrawn from the market due to reformulations or shifts in consumer preferences, become highly sought-after collector's items. Fragrantica is an invaluable resource for tracking down information on these lost treasures, with user reviews offering glimpses into their unique olfactory profiles. Some notable discontinued Chanel fragrances frequently discussed on Fragrantica include:

* Chanel Cuir de Russie: This leather-dominant fragrance, inspired by Russian leather, is a classic example of Chanel's innovative approach to perfumery. Its rich, smoky, and slightly animalic notes have garnered a devoted following, making it a highly prized find among vintage perfume enthusiasts. Fragrantica reviews often highlight its complexity and enduring power.
